New in-ground pool - Boston, MA. Lots of pics

Timeline recap:

May 18 2015 – Pool Application submitted to town
May 21 2015 – Gas Company marks gas lines
May 22 2015 – Tour paver company coping and paver options
May 28 2015 – Town approved Pool Permit
Jun 11 2015 – Begin clearing grass from pool area
Jun 12 2015 – Day 1 of dig. Encountered buried stumps in shallow end of pool. Required us digging lower to find virgin ground and backfill with stone.
June 13 2015 – Day 2 of dig. Complete shallow end and finish deep end.
June 24 2015 – Plumbing of in-floor cleaning system
June 25 2015 – Start rebar
June 26 2015 – Rebar and plumbing crew show up. They really get moving and get almost all of it complete.
July 1 2015 - Rebar completed
July 2 2015 - Plumbing completed
July 6 2015 - Electrical bonding complete.
July 7 2015 - pre-gunite inspection (bonding and rebar) - pass
July 8 2015 - Gunite 6:30 am to 3 pm.
July 16-17,20 2015 - extend plumbing to equipment pad and grade areas around pool
July 25 2015 - trench conduit for electrical and add crushed gravel around pool for paver deck
July 26 - Installation of coping and waterline tile
July 30 - Plumb over flows. Install bonding wire that runs under the deck, connected to 4 points on the pool
July 31 - Pass Electrical Inspection. Paver Deck installation day 1
Aug 3 - Paver Deck installation day 2 - complete deck and equipment pad
Aug 5 - Apply polymeric sand to paver joints
Aug 6 - Repair drainage pipe that got damaged during pool dig. Pool equipment arrives. Start dry fitting components.
Aug 7 - Late start on pool equipment. Made some progress but not yet complete.

Okay so here is the things to watch for when water is started.

Washcloth around ends of hosed to keep from marking the plaster.

Hoses right on the main drain. Do NOT allow them to run down the plaster in any way. It can cause streaking.

Plaster crew arrived at around 6 am. I'm on business travel so have left my wife with a honey-do list (haha, usually it's the other way around).

Item #1 - CONFIRM PLASTER IS WETEDGE PRISM MATRIX DEEP SEA BLUE!!!

The other 3 pages were not as critical... She calls me and says: Nothing says Prism Matrix! I freak out! Call Wetedge, PM travisr100, call the police, etc... Everyone responds back with the same message that this is normal. The Prism Matrix is a recipe of a bunch of different wetedge products, glass, shell, etc... Ok, now we're all calm and work begins!

The team (had close to 10 people) cook up the Prism matrix product, put on their fancy shoes and started working. Pictures are flowing in slower than I'd like but I hear it's breathtaking in person. My kids are having more fun treasure hunting in the plaster/sludge waste area...
